Saturday,
April 21, 2007 and April 19, 2008
Earth Day
was celebrated two years straight at Grand Lake with great activities and opportunities to
learn
about ways to help keep area lakes and streams clean. A series of fun
and educational events were held all around Grand Lake and Grove.
All activities
were associated with the CLEAR GRAND Project and visitors had a chance
to learn the best ways to take care of beautiful Grand Lake and the streams
that flow into it!
CLEAR GRAND
Earth Day activities were held in numerous locations (see below), with headquarters at the Grand Lake Visitor Center.
All
activities were free, except for food vendors.
Look for
Bernice State
Park to carry on the tradition in 2009!
